This is the story of a boy named Ben searching for his roots. It is the touching story of Ben's efforts to release himself from his feelings of inferiority as a Jew who has experienced only persecution, humiliation and being different from the "right people."

Paul Aron, the author, was born in Hamburg in 1930. When he was five years old, he fled with his mother and stepfather from Germany to Denmark. During the persecution of the Jews in Denmark in 1943, he was among those few who were arrested by the Nazis when trying to flee to neutral Sweden, and he was deported to the KZ-Ghetto Theresienstadt, where he was confined for 18 months.

Ben The Alien Bird is based on Paul Aron's own life - his Cain and Abel relationship with his friend Kristian and his confrontation with his mother.
